Transaction 6875d390cf7a1c789f03e9271d3ae1b1fd2bd3a1d83d6bd053ce2a3e0380a6d3
2 Input
1 Outputs
- 6875d390cf7a1c789f03e9271d3ae1b1fd2bd3a1d83d6bd053ce2a3e0380a6d3:0
value 14985502
address 1NCrTff7PnVMLe4hbNwdUC2gDFd6eKK9m2